Warmup: SSH IC x 21 (“21’s: 1st 5 out loud, remaining 16 silent. Repeating is penalty for screwing up). 1 PAX screwed up the first set, and 2 screwed up the second set (including YHC!). FAC IC x 10, RAC IC x 10, slow squats IC x 10, tempo merkins x 10, Achilles stretch SC x 10 each side. Stretch of choice x 30”.

The Thang: 1) “Burpee mile”. Run a mile, stopping after each 1/4 mile for 10 Burpees OYO. We Bernie Sanders’d the last 150 yards or so, and I in no way measured this out – just did Burpees away from houses.

2) “7 of Diamonds”: after returning to AO, the Pax congregated into 2 groups, and we traveled to 4 corners (i.e., a diamond shape) and did single-count exercises in each corner in a multiple of 7. 7 Burpees in each corner, followed by 14 flutter kicks, x 4, 21 merkins x 4. We moseyed in Bear Crawl or Crab Walk for the last set, making the Merkins considerably harder.

[No time for 28 squats x 4, or making our way back down with 21 mountain climbers x 4, 14 overhead claps x 4, and finally 7 dry docks x 4.]

Mary: YHC led “J Lo’s” IC x 10. That sucked pretty hard, and groans from the PAX helped me to realize that we need more J Lo’s in the future. Chum led 15 dancing chillcuts (“Toy Soldiers”) IC, which is on-brand for him. Splashback suggested we finish with a Merkin Ring-of-Fire – 5 each.
